WebThe classical diaza [2.2.2]cryptand ( 12) of Lehn with bridgehead nitrogen atoms was initially prepared by the stepwise route shown in Scheme 3 〈78ACR49〉. The amide formation and reduction sequence allowed the ready introduction of different heteroatoms and rigidifying groups into the macrobicycle. Web1 day ago · The reaction of an excess of KOCN salt and an excess of cryptand-222 in dichloromethane at room temperature leads to the pentacoordinate cyanate-N cadmium(II) porphyrin complex (I) (Scheme 1). According to the X-ray diffraction study, the formula of I is [K(crypt-222)(H 2 O)][Cd(TMPP)(NCO)]•2(CH 2 Cl 2 )•0.5(C 6 H 14 )•H 2 O.

WebMay 22, 2024 · Lanthanide triflates have been used to incorporate Nd III and Sm III ions into the 2.2.2‐cryptand ligand (crypt) to explore their reductive chemistry. The Ln(OTf) 3 complexes (Ln=Nd, Sm; OTf=SO 3 CF 3) react with crypt in THF to form the THF‐soluble complexes [Ln III (crypt)(OTf) 2][OTf] with two triflates bound to the metal encapsulated … WebOct 10, 2005 · Novel cryptand ligand leads to alkali-metal complex with a trapped electron as the counterion by Stephen K.
